Overview of Logitech Signature M650 L and Logitech M170
The Logitech Signature M650 L is designed for larger hands and features advanced scrolling and comfort options, while the Logitech M170 is a compact and affordable choice suitable for general use. Priced at C$59.99, the Signature M650 L offers superior ergonomics and functionality, whereas the M170, costing only C$19.99, focuses on essential features for everyday tasks.
Design and Comfort
The design of the Logitech Signature M650 L prioritises comfort, featuring a shape that fits larger hands and a soft thumb area with rubber side grips. This ergonomic design allows users to work for extended periods without discomfort. In contrast, the Logitech M170 is designed with portability in mind, being compact and ambidextrous, which makes it easy to use with either hand. While the M170 is comfortable for short sessions, it may not provide the same level of support as the M650 L for prolonged use.
Connectivity Options
The Logitech Signature M650 L offers flexible connectivity options with Bluetooth Low Energy and a Logi Bolt USB receiver, enabling seamless connection to various devices. This dual connectivity method allows users to switch easily between devices without any hassle. On the other hand, the Logitech M170 relies solely on a USB receiver for a plug-and-play experience, connecting in just three seconds. While both mice are easy to set up, the added Bluetooth capability of the M650 L provides more versatility.
Battery Life and Power Saving
The Logitech Signature M650 L boasts an impressive battery life of up to 24 months on a single AA battery, significantly reducing the frequency of battery changes. This long-lasting power is ideal for users who prefer a maintenance-free experience. Meanwhile, the Logitech M170 offers a solid 12-month battery life with power-saving features like auto sleep, which helps extend battery life. While both mice are efficient, the M650 L stands out with double the battery life, making it a better choice for heavy users.
Noise Level
One of the standout features of the Logitech Signature M650 L is its SilentTouch technology, which reduces click noise by up to 90%. This makes it an excellent choice for quiet environments, such as offices or shared spaces. Conversely, the Logitech M170 does not highlight any noise reduction features, meaning it may not be as suitable for users who need a quieter mouse experience. The significant reduction in noise from the M650 L can enhance focus and minimise distractions.
Customisation Features
The Logitech Signature M650 L offers customizable side buttons that can be programmed using Logitech Options+, allowing users to set shortcuts for tasks like back/forward navigation or copy/paste. This level of personalisation can greatly enhance productivity for power users. In comparison, the Logitech M170 does not mention customisable buttons, focusing instead on basic functionality. The added customisation of the M650 L makes it more appealing for users who value efficiency in their workflows.
Compatibility
Both the Logitech Signature M650 L and the Logitech M170 are compatible with a wide range of operating systems, including Windows, macOS, Linux, Chrome OS, iPadOS, and Android. This extensive compatibility ensures that users can easily connect either mouse to their desired device without worrying about software issues. However, the M650 L is also marked as a “Works with Chromebook” certified product, which may be particularly appealing for Chromebook users looking for guaranteed compatibility.
